Borussia Mönchengladbach will have to manage without Nathan Ngoumou for the rest of the season.
The 25-year-old has suffered an Achilles tendon rupture, the Bundesliga outfit announced on Monday.
Ngoumou sustained the injury while completing top-up runs after Gladbach’s 1-1 draw with FC St. Pauli on Sunday.
“This is obviously sad news for us and especially for Nathan,” said Borussia Mönchengladbach board member for sport Roland Virkus.
“He will get all the support he needs from us to recover as quickly as he can and get back out on the pitch.”
